Fearless Album Release: Unstoppable Hits

The decision to release a new album is less a musical event and more a psychological expedition. For any artist, it is a moment suspended between the intimate act of creation and the vast, unforgiving ocean of public reception. A fearless album release is not the absence of fear, but the deliberate confrontation with it. It is the point where an artist accepts that the work is complete, warts and all, and chooses to share it with the world, vulnerabilities exposed and artistic identity laid bare on the digital altar.

The Anatomy of a Risk

Understanding what makes a release truly fearless requires looking beyond the marketing gloss. In an era of algorithm-driven playlists and fleeting attention spans, the risk is multifaceted. It involves deviating from a proven sonic formula, tackling themes that are politically or socially charged, or even changing the fundamental genre of the artist's previous work. This kind of vulnerability is the core of the endeavor. The artist is not just selling songs; they are selling a version of themselves they have never shown before, betting that the audience will connect with the new iteration. The potential for commercial failure is inherent, making every step from the recording studio to the final upload an exercise in courage.

The Strategic Launch

A fearless act is rarely a chaotic one. Releasing an album into the digital wilderness without a map is a gamble, but a calculated one. Modern artists build their campaigns with military precision, using social media to create a narrative arc that teases, informs, and excites. They might release a provocative single to test the waters, followed by intimate live streams that deconstruct the album’s core themes. This strategy transforms the release from a simple product drop into an event. The goal is to cultivate a community of listeners who feel they are part of the journey, not just consumers of the final product. This engagement is the safety net that makes the leap possible.

The digital platform is both the stage and the storm. Releasing music now means navigating a sea of streaming services, social media algorithms, and viral trends. A fearless release means understanding this landscape well enough to use it effectively, rather than being consumed by it. Artists must decide on timing, visual branding, and how to cut through the noise without sacrificing their integrity. It involves analyzing data not as a crutch, but as a tool to understand how the audience is interacting with the art. This analytical approach allows for a more targeted and impactful rollout, ensuring the work finds its intended ears amidst the digital cacophony.

Ultimately, the moment of release is a point of no return. The album is out, the singles are charting, and the reviews are beginning to roll in. This is where the fear transforms into fuel. Whether the reception is a roaring success or a quiet whisper, the artist has already won by facing the abyss and choosing to create anyway. A fearless album release is a testament to the belief that art, in its most potent form, is a conversation. It is the courage to speak openly, honestly, and without reservation, trusting that the right people will be listening.
